Job Description

Responsibilities/Duties

Alberta Health Services is currently seeking the services of an independently licensed physicians to assist in the management of medical inpatients in the Section of Thoracic Surgery, at the Royal Alexandra Hospital in Edmonton on a locum basis. 

We are recruiting a physician to start as soon as possible. The successful applicant will provide scheduled service in the Section of Thoracic Surgery. Clinical responsibilities will include completing admissions, providing daily assessment and active management of inpatients, minor procedures and discharge summaries, in collaboration with the surgical team. Consults and teaching of medical students and residents is also required.  Hospitalists will be expected to work at least 4 to 6 days/month (13 hour shifts), shifts are Monday to Sunday, including weekends and holidays for 1 year. Potential to stay on as permanent may be reviewed at the end of the 1 year term.
